   5  #include <key.h>
   6  #include <secp256k1.h>
   7  #include <test/fuzz/FuzzedDataProvider.h>
   8  #include <test/fuzz/fuzz.h>
   9  #include <test/fuzz/util.h>
  10  #include <test/util/random.h>
  11  
  12  #include <cstdint>
  13  #include <vector>
  14  
  15  bool SigHasLowR(const secp256k1_ecdsa_signature* sig);
  16  int ecdsa_signature_parse_der_lax(secp256k1_ecdsa_signature* sig, const unsigned char* input, size_t inputlen);
  17  
  18  FUZZ_TARGET(secp256k1_ecdsa_signature_parse_der_lax)
  19  {
  20      SeedRandomStateForTest(SeedRand::ZEROS);
  21      FuzzedDataProvider fuzzed_data_provider{buffer.data(), buffer.size()};
  22      const std::vector<uint8_t> signature_bytes = ConsumeRandomLengthByteVector(fuzzed_data_provider);
  23      if (signature_bytes.data() == nullptr) {
  24          return;
  25      }
  26      secp256k1_ecdsa_signature sig_der_lax;
  27      const bool parsed_der_lax = ecdsa_signature_parse_der_lax(&sig_der_lax, signature_bytes.data(), signature_bytes.size()) == 1;
  28      if (parsed_der_lax) {
  29          ECC_Context ecc_context{};
  30          (void)SigHasLowR(&sig_der_lax);
  31      }
  32  }
